#1a4583 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#1a4583 is composed of 10.2% red, 27.1% green and 51.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 80.2% cyan, 47.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 48.6% black. It has a hue angle of 215.4 degrees, a saturation of 66.9% and a lightness of 30.8%. #1a4583 color hex could be obtained by blending #348aff with #000007. Closest websafe color is: #333399.

● #1a4583 color description : Dark blue.
The hexadecimal color #1a4583 has RGB values of R:26, G:69, B:131 and CMYK values of C:0.8, M:0.47, Y:0,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 1721731.
